Depends on the edition. Cilicia was in the blue International Volume I until the 1969 and later editions. In newer editions it is removed (along with several German and Italian states, among other things).
There's a ton missing from blue Internationals, and the editorial policy was not particularly consistent; there many common stamps with no spaces, and even entirely missing countries like this.
